Steps to Take if Your Are Living With an Alcoholic

In this article I am going to talk about living with an alcoholic and how to help them with their problem. Staying in this situation without addressing the problem will put a strain on your relationship. The more it is ignored the harder it will be for the person to stop drinking.
If you plan on staying with this person and not trying to fix the problem then it will become your problem also. Watching a loved one harm themselves through the abuse of alcohol will cause you problems as well both mentally and emotionally.
You can also become an enabler for the alcoholic. By not addressing the problem is like giving them a silent nod of acceptance of their habit. Also when you spend time with them while they are drinking will make them feel like you agree with it and nothing is wrong. If you are enabling them by drinking with them, purchasing the alcohol for them to drink, or making excuses to family members or their boss or coworkers then you need to stop.
Also do not think that you are the problem and the reason that they drink. Make them responsible for their own actions so that they see that they can make the decision to stop drinking. Stop spending time with them while they drink and don't allow them to turn you into the bad person. Don't play clean up behind them when they make a mess of their life because of their drinking. This will make them think that they can't help themselves and you are ok with their drinking. This will only enforce their habit and they will continue doing the same things.
Don't argue with them or try to reason with them while they are drinking. Explain to them that if they want to talk with you or discuss the problems that you are having then they need to be sober and alert while you are talking.
In this article I talked about living with an alcoholic and steps you need to take to stop this problem. There are other ways to help a person who abuses alcohol and you need to learn more about them.
You may need to seek outside professional help from someone trained to implement and alcoholic intervention to help with your loved one. This may be the step that you need to take to help with the situation.
